Westport Yachts Pacific Mariner 65’ the perfect size range for an owner-operator who wants to have the largest boat that is easily manageable by a couple, but small enough to be affordable for many people, both to buy and to operate. These boats exude a sense of luxury while allowing for a wide range of performance, cruising aptitudes, and applications. She was designed by two very talented west coast naval architects. Her hull was designed by a master – William Garden. Garden has been building and designing boats since about 1935 and few people alive know more about boats, both power and sail, than this giant of his craft. The exterior and interior were designed by Greg Marshall, a younger west coast Canadian designer who has many mega yachts to his credit.

Accommodations
This popular US quality built Motoryacht offers spacious accommodations for six (6) owners and guests in three (3) luxurious en-suite staterooms. In addition, there are two (2) additional (upper/lower) berths located all the way aft (under the aft deck with separate entrance) for crew.
Vessel Walkthrough Welcome aboard "Sea Dreams". Stepping onto the large integrated swim platform aft, we notice the two large deck hatches for storage, a slide out swim ladder, hot & cold shower and multiple safety grab rails. Up two steps to port onto the teak decked aft deck with a built-in upholstered settee aft. There is a large storage under the sole, aft deck engine controls, two capstans to assist dockage, access to the walk around decks, and overhead hatch to the flybridge. From the aft deck through a stainless steel framed sliding door is the entrance to the main salon. A large "L-Shaped" sofa is to port with a hydraulically operated Hi/Low table that allows to convert from a coffee table to formal dining in a few seconds. Across to starboard are two custom chairs and forward is a large cabinet that houses the entertainment system and a full wet bar. One remarkable feature is the large windows and floor to ceiling glass aft bulkhead of the salon for spectacular visibility. Up a few steps to the galley and pilothouse area, this area is also surrounded with large windows for incredible views underway. The galley offers full size stainless steel appliances, abundant storage, easy access to the flybridge and fully open through the pilothouse and large settee Just forward of the galley, the pilothouse area offers a large "L-Shaped" raised settee, two "stidd" chairs and sliding doors port and starboard to access the side decks. State-of-the-art electronics for navigation and communications are displayed in a large console forward. Down through the curved stairwell is the access to the day head that doubles as the mid-ship twin berth stateroom en-suite head. Forward a few steps up is the VIP stateroom with an Island berth at center, overhead skylight hatch and a spacious private head to starboard. Going aft in the companionway is the access to the owner's full beam stateroom. The king size berth is at center with built-in drawers under. There is a desk with book shelves and a built-in dresser and makeup desk, as well as, two large cedar lined hanging lockers. The master head features a 5' bathtub with shower, marble countertops, top-of-the-line hardware and Teak & Holly flooring. The flybridge is easily accessed from the interior galley/pilothouse stairwell or from the aft deck with a large triangular table; across is a cabinet housing a refrigerator and a BBC grill. Forward are two "stidd chairs" and the console with full instrumentation and aft is the "boat deck" with a hydraulic crane for tender or water toys. The separate crew accommodations are located all the way aft (under the aft deck). Access is through a large hatch within the built-in aft deck settee via a staircase easily accessed. The crew area offers two oversized upper/lower twin berths to starboard, a stacked washer/dryer unit, as well as, a 6 cubic foot freezer, sink and storage cabinets and a marine head to port. Access to the full beam, stand up engine room is through a water tight door at center of the crew quarters forward bulk head. The spacious engine compartment offers easy access to all machinery and related systems from the fuel tank with "site gauges" to the freshwater pumps, watermaker, generators, hydraulics, ect. Even a four drawers tool box with a full complement of tools....a mechanics dream! |
